Viperfish are known to be preyed upon by sharks and some species of dolphin.Ĭloseup of a viperfish head and massive jawīecause of the extreme depths at which they are found, very little is known about the reproductive habits of the viperfish. This adaptation is likely a result of the scarce nature of food in the deep sea. Viperfish have a very low basal metabolic rate, which means they can go for days without food. At night they travel up to shallower waters at depths of less than 2,000 feet (600 meters) where food is more plentiful. During daytime hours they are usually found in deep water down to 5,000 feet (1,500 meters). Like many deep-sea creatures, they are known to migrate vertically throughout the day. Viperfish feed primarily on crustaceans and small fish. They also have very large stomachs that allow them to stock up on food whenever it is plentiful. They have a hinged skull, which can be rotated up for swallowing unusually large prey. Viperfish have been observed hanging motionless in the water, waving their lures over their heads like a fishing pole to attract their meals. Ford decided to abandon the Thunderbird's typical unibody construction for this larger car, turning to a body-on-frame method with sophisticated rubber mountings between the two to improve noise/vibration characteristics and reduce weight by a small margin. History 1968 Ford Thunderbird interiorįor 1967 the Thunderbird would be a larger car, moving it closer to Lincoln as the company chose to emphasize the " luxury" part of the "personal luxury car" designation. They would share commonality again later from 1984–1998. In fact, for 1969 the Continental Mark III was launched as a two-door only personal luxury coupé, that was based directly on the four-door, 117 in (2.97 m) wheelbase Thunderbird chassis, and from that point until the end of 1976, Ford Thunderbirds and Continental Marks were related cars. The debut of the Ford Mustang in early 1964, and subsequent introduction of the larger, more upmarket Mercury Cougar, to compete with the similarly larger Dodge Charger – Chrysler's more upscale answer to Ford and G.M.'s pony cars – began to erode the Thunderbird sales and drove it to still get larger, with Ford even introducing four-door Thunderbird Landaus. The Thunderbird had fundamentally remained the same in concept through 1966, although the design had been revised twice. This fifth generation saw the second major change of direction for the Thunderbird. The fifth generation Ford Thunderbird is a large personal luxury car series, produced by Ford for the 1967–1971 model years. Over the next few weeks 38 million gas masks were distributed to regional centres. On the outbreak of the Second World War the government decided to issue a gas mask to everyone living in Britain. ![]() In 1936, a disused mill in Blackburn became a gas mask assembly-plant where, by the Munich Crisis of 1938, more than 30 million gas masks had been manufactured. The result was the General Civilian Respirator. Therefore, the British government asked its scientists at the Porton Down laboratory to design a civilian respirator which could be mass-produced at a unit cost of two shillings. The government feared that the enemy would use aircraft to drop chemical bombs on civilians. This included firing shells at soldiers that contained chlorine, phosgene and mustard gas. During the First World War several countries, including Germany and Britain, had resorted to chemical warfare.
